What characterizes a
Lab-grown diamond
Lab-grown diamonds are created in laboratories over weeks or months, but have the same chemical composition, crystal structure, and brilliance as natural diamonds.
For many, lab-grown diamonds represent a modern alternative, where technology, precision, and accessibility are central. As with all diamonds, it is the quality and overall integrity that determines how the diamond is perceived in a piece of jewelry.

What characterizes a
Natural diamond
Natural diamonds are formed deep within the earth, under extreme pressure and heat, over millions—sometimes billions—of years. They are the result of slow, natural processes that make each diamond completely unique.
When choosing a natural diamond, you are choosing a material shaped by time and nature. Small variations in structure, color, and clarity are part of the diamond's character—and precisely what makes no two natural diamonds exactly alike.
